Transcribed Image Text:**Probability Distribution for x**
Below is a table representing a probability distribution for the discrete random variable \( x \). The table shows the possible values of \( x \) along with their corresponding probabilities \( P(x) \).
| \( x \) | \( P(x) \) |
|-------|--------|
| 0 | 0.164 |
| 1 | 0.436 |
| 2 | 0.248 |
| 3 | 0.124 |
| 4 | 0.021 |
| 5 | 0.007 |
**Explanation:**
- The sum of all probabilities \( P(x) \) should equal 1, as it represents a complete distribution.
- Each value of \( x \) is associated with a probability \( P(x) \), indicating the likelihood of \( x \) occurring.
